Hebei province, in northern China, will build three modern comprehensive ports, including Qinhuangdao Port, Tangshan Port, and Huanghua Port in the next three years. This will become the world's largest coal export port cluster.

In 2007, the design and handling capabilities of ports in Hebei doubled, growing to 392 million tons and 399 million tons, respectively, from 170 million tons and 140 million tons in 2002. And Qinghuangdao Port is the world's first and largest port to transport more than 200 million tons of coal.
